digital print f x in Bircher, Leominster, Herefordshire
-
- 1
-
Website
-
Email
-
Reviews
Activ Digital Marketing Ludlow
Local Web Site Design in Bircher, Leominster, Herefordshire07977 48076007977 48076012.6 miles -
- 2
-
Website
-
Email
-
Reviews
Super Digital
Local Advertising Services in Bircher, Leominster, Herefordshire01384 91321201384 91321243.1 miles
1 - 2 of 2
Loading more results...
